Brisbane Bullets Secure Josh Adams as Replacement Player

The Brisbane Bullets are thrilled to announce the signing of American guard Josh Adams as a replacement player for James Batemon for the remainder of the NBL25 season.
Adams, a proven talent and former standout in the league, brings invaluable experience, a fearless competitive edge, and a winning mentality to the team as the Bullets push to strengthen their position on the ladder.
Adams is no stranger to NBL fans, having electrified the league during his previous stint with his athleticism, scoring ability, and leadership on the court.
He was a key player for the Tasmania JackJumpers in NBL22, where he led the team to a Grand Final appearance and earned a spot on the All-NBL Second Team for his outstanding performances.
With a professional career spanning multiple countries, including stints in the NBA Summer League, Europe, and Asia, Adams has consistently demonstrated his ability to adapt and excel at the highest levels of competition.
Brisbane Bullets Senior Basketball Advisor Stu Lash, expressed his excitement about the signing.
“Josh is an experienced player in this league and a fearless competitor. To add someone of his talent and character at this stage of the season will undoubtedly help our position on the ladder. We’re confident he will make an immediate impact both on and off the court.”
Head Coach Justin Schueller echoed Lash’s enthusiasm and highlighted the value Adams brings to the squad.
“Josh’s ability to perform under pressure and his versatility make him a perfect fit for our system. He’s a dynamic player who knows how to win, and his winning experience will be a huge asset as we make a playoff push. The team is excited to welcome him, and I have no doubt our fans will love seeing him back in action.”
Adams is set to join the team immediately and is expected to suit up for the Bullets’ upcoming home game on January 4, against Sydney Kings.
Fans can look forward to his trademark energy and highlight-worthy plays as he dons the Brisbane jersey and helps propel the Bullets into a strong position for the remainder of the season.
